Black tea extract is widely used for instant tea, bottled tea beverages and compound drink raw materials. The crude extract obtained from hot-water extraction contains abundant tea polyphenols, theaflavins, proteins, pectin, cellulose fragments and suspended particles. These macromolecular colloidal substances are the primary cause of cold haze, turbidity and sediment precipitation during low-temperature storage. Conventional processing relies on heating flocculation, filter aid filtration and thermal evaporation concentration. High-temperature treatment inevitably decomposes heat-sensitive aromatic compounds and active functional components, weakening the original rich tea flavor. Besides, the introduction of filter aids increases impurity load and brings extra separation costs.
Membrane separation technology offers a mild, all-physical processing route for black tea deep processing. The experimental samples clearly display the whole treatment sequence: raw black tea extract, clarified tea liquid, concentrated black tea liquid and clear permeate. The entire operation proceeds under low or room temperature, which fundamentally avoids thermal damage to tea flavor and nutritional substances.
In the clarification stage, precision membrane modules effectively intercept macromolecular proteins, crude fiber and unstable colloids that trigger cold turbidity. After membrane filtration, the tea liquid gains excellent transparency and long-term stability without adding chemical flocculants. In the subsequent concentration process, water selectively permeates the membrane, while valuable components including tea polyphenols, theaflavins and characteristic aroma substances are retained in the feed side. The transparent permeate can be reused for tea extraction to reduce water consumption.
Compared with traditional processes, membrane separation cuts energy consumption greatly by replacing thermal evaporation, shortens production cycles and lowers wastewater discharge. It effectively solves the cold haze problem of black tea extract and maintains the inherent mellow taste of black tea.
